Sambaのインストールと設定

自宅の2台のPCで、ファイルのやりとりをしたいがために。何か大げさかも。

まず、インストール。

% sudo apt-get install --purge samba{,-doc}

samba, samba-common, samba-common-binがインストールされる。

インストール中、Workgroup/Domain の名前を聞かれたので、デフォルトの「WORKGROUP」にしておく。あと、「DHCP から WINS を設定を使うよう smb.conf を変更しますか?」と聞かれたけど、DHCP使ってないので、「いいえ」を選択。

あとは、smb.conf を修正。自分しか使わないので権限とかは緩くして、パスワードは聞かないようにした。

  • [global] の security を share にする
  • [public] セクションを追加
    • path = /home/share
    • map to guest = bad user
    • public = yes
    • only guest = yes
    • writable = yes
    • printable = no
    • create mask = 0644
    • directory mask = 0755

日本語ファイル名とかは試してないので化けたりするかも。